The molecular landscape of breast mucoepidermoid carcinoma

open access: yesCancer Medicine, 2023
Mucoepidermoid carcinoma (MEC) of the breast is an extremely rare salivary gland‐type tumor characterized by epidermoid, basaloid, intermediate, and/or mucinous cells arranged in solid and cystic patterns.

Triple-negative breast carcinomas of low malignant potential: review on diagnostic criteria and differential diagnoses

open access: yesVirchows Archiv, 2021
Triple-negative breast carcinomas constitute a wide spectrum of lesions, mostly being highly aggressive. Nevertheless, some special histologic subtypes can have low malignant potential.
